Ikuyo Miyake is a scholar working on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, Genetics and Molecular Biology. According to data from OpenAlex, Ikuyo Miyake has authored 19 papers receiving a total of 580 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 11 papers in Endocrinology, Diabetes and Metabolism, 9 papers in Genetics and 6 papers in Molecular Biology. Recurrent topics in Ikuyo Miyake’s work include Thyroid Disorders and Treatments (8 papers), Diabetes and associated disorders (6 papers) and Ophthalmology and Eye Disorders (5 papers). Ikuyo Miyake is often cited by papers focused on Thyroid Disorders and Treatments (8 papers), Diabetes and associated disorders (6 papers) and Ophthalmology and Eye Disorders (5 papers). Ikuyo Miyake collaborates with scholars based in Japan and Poland. Ikuyo Miyake's co-authors include Yuji Hiromatsu, Kyohei Nonaka, Tomasz Bednarczuk, Yoichi Inoue, Tomoka Fukutani, Masatoshi Ishibashi, Kentaro Yamada, Hayato Kaida, Yoshiro Koda and Shingo Shoji and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Clinical Endocrinology & Metabolism, European Journal of Nuclear Medicine and Molecular Imaging and Thyroid.
